In the medical field, hydroxyethyl starch 130 0.4 plays a vital role as a synthetic colloid used in intravenous therapy. Delivered via hydroxyethyl starch IV solutions, it helps restore blood volume in critical care, particularly during surgery or trauma. Its tailored molecular weight and substitution ratio ensure stability and controlled fluid retention without rapid degradation.

Food formulations also benefit significantly from starch modifications. Hydroxypropyl starch food is used in a wide range of products—from sauces to frozen meals—where it enhances stability under heat, cold, and mechanical processing. This starch improves shelf life, mouthfeel, and consistency without compromising safety or nutrition.
Meanwhile, hydroxypropyl starch ether is primarily used in industrial applications such as dry-mix mortars, paints, and tile adhesives. It offers water retention, thickening, and workability improvements, making it a key ingredient in construction materials.
